Neeraj Bajaj resigns Bajaj Hindustan board
Mumbai, Jan 7: Neeraj Bajaj has quit as the director of Bajaj Hindustan as part of the settlement agreement between warring Bajaj brothers. In a filing to the Bombay Stock Exchange, Bajaj Hindustan informed that "Neeraj Bajaj has tendered his resignation from directorship of the company with effect from Dec 31, 2008". Niraj Bajaj, had been the director of the company since October, 1999.
His resignation follows the Bajaj family settlement agreement signed on Dec 21 last year, after which the Bajaj Group comprising Rahul, Shekhar, Madhur and Niraj, would exit Bajaj Hindusthan and Bajaj Consumer Care, which would be with the Shishir Bajaj.
All other companies in the original Bajaj Group, including Bajaj Auto, Bajaj Electricals, Mukund, Bajaj Finserv, Bajaj Holding and Investments, and Hercules Hoist, would be with the Rahul Bajaj-led group.
